Output b76ccb2faf659ed876d41bf44cab5168d6a2c16e6404f073ce7e442e28917af3:0

value
1713948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7625420bffc63de757bfda62e9afa92b2f480b5a OP_EQUAL
address
3CTiHumiThLmntwX4Zxa3MBnqyoioZesGd
transaction
b76ccb2faf659ed876d41bf44cab5168d6a2c16e6404f073ce7e442e28917af3
confirmations
411562
spent
true